Contrary to the common presumption that the cold winter months would push back wood-boring pests, the reality is that underground termite colonies continue to thrive, protected from temperature fluctuations by the stable conditions beneath the earth's surface.
Subterranean termites are the primary concern in the location due to their capability to maneuver around conventional structure products in order to access the structural wood within a structure. These pests browse through mud tubes, which protect them from hazards and moisture loss. Since they typically enter through small openings in concrete pieces or behind brick coverings, termites can go undetected for prolonged periods till substantial harm to the structure has taken place. Recently, pest control techniques have gone through a significant improvement, shifting from using basic chemicals to more exact and environment-friendly methods. An extremely efficient method in this regard is the production of chemical barriers in the soil. To implement this technique, an accredited specialist needs to use a specialized termite-killing representative to the soil surrounding a home's structure, establishing a secured area that termites can not pass through without coming into contact with the chemical. The premium products used in this procedure are engineered to be undetectable to the insects, permitting them to unsuspectingly cross the barrier and subsequently transfer the active component back to their colony, where it is disseminated amongst the remainder of the termite population. This cutting-edge method ultimately results in the complete obliteration of the termite nest, rather than simply warding off the bugs.
An alternative method to termite control in Canberra involves making use of baiting and monitoring systems, which prove especially useful for homes with intricate landscaping or paved surface areas that hinder the establishment of a constant chemical barrier. To execute this method, keeping track of stations are tactically positioned around the home's perimeter and occasionally inspected by a professional. Upon detection of termite activity, a bait solution is introduced into the station, which is then consumed by employee termites and transported back to the colony's main hub. The efficacy of this system lies in its direct targeting of the infestation's source, using an extended and adaptive monitoring option that adjusts to the shifting patterns of regional pest activity.
A crucial element of a successful pest control method is regular tracking, with the regional guidelines recommending yearly detailed inspections of homes for wood pests. A certified professional will scrutinize all locations of the home, including the roof cavity, underfloor space, internal spaces, and outer boundaries, making use of sophisticated devices like moisture detectors and thermal imaging devices to determine covert issues. These assessments yield a detailed report describing existing pest problems and prospective vulnerabilities, such as water leaks, elevated garden beds, or firewood stored against the house, which can considerably elevate the danger of future problems, consequently making it possible for house owners to take proactive procedures to secure their home.
